#349470 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#349470 is composed of 20.4% red, 58%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 157.5 degrees, a saturation of 48% and a lightness of 39.2%. #349470 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ffe0 with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#349470 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#349470 has RGB values of R:52, G:148,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 3445872.

Shades and Tints of #349470

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f3f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#349470

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626664 is the less saturated color, while #06c27c is the most saturated one.
